Output e150ab953e51ce28b2bc3a6e4520bbb42d179b0c803917e805d0e1beb72394e9:4

value
102260
script pubkey
OP_0 OP_PUSHBYTES_20 8d5d8f83ca817801b4603c5e9af5d404a14ad8b4
address
bc1q34wclq72s9uqrdrq830f4aw5qjs54k95mhu5qy
transaction
e150ab953e51ce28b2bc3a6e4520bbb42d179b0c803917e805d0e1beb72394e9